    I have been an Astound customer for over 20 years and rarely had issues. Over the past few months however, we have been having frequent outages where my modem loses signal for 10-30 minutes, often at a similar time of day. I know this is not due to my setup, as our neighborhood Facebook group confirms each time that the outages affect everyone in the development. I am also a Network Engineer with 30 years of experience at a Fortune 50 company, so i know how to diagnose network issues. I called Astound today to report the issue and get an idea what their action plan is. They were evasive, and when I was connected to a supervisor the phone connection dropped. No one had the courtesy to call back. I am going to coordinate with the neighbors to plan a mass migration from Astound to another service provider if this continues and Astound does not offer some transparency. My wife and I both work from home and we cannot tolerate this volume of service issues.

    Astound takes advantage of the elderly and tech illiterate to sell them equipment and plans they do not need. My elderly mother called Astound to fix a line that went down that caused her to lose internet in February of 2025. The tech that came out told my mother she needed their router and modem because hers was “fried” from the internet line going down. For almost a year they charged my mother over $40 to rent a modem and router. While visiting my mother for the holidays I had my husband, who is in networking, take a look. Her router modem combo was absolutely fine and the only thing that needed to be done was an astound tech had to reactivate the modem on their end again, something the tech who came out should have done. To date my mother has been charged over $400 for equipment she didn’t need. When confronting a sales representative at the office, the representative lied about the amount of time my mother had been paying for the router and modem rental; my mother has paper copies of all her bills for the past year where the rental cost is evidently displayed. The company is using fraudulent techniques for financial gain. I have since discovered many people who have been swindled by them. I will be filing an FCC complaint as well as contacting the PA attorney general. To anyone reading this who is also a victim of their fraudulent techniques, please do the same.     It is crazy paying $173/month for "Broken" Internet and Zero Accountability ​I have been an Astound customer for years, but the service has become unusable. For the about 2 months, my modem log on the arris page has been showing T-3 and T-4 timeouts (critical communication failures with the ISP). Despite calling multiple times and being told there is a "known node issue" in my area, they have failed to fix it. ​When I called to request a credit for the service I didn't receive, I was told my bill would stay at $176/month—nearly 4x what they charge new customers for the same service. I tried to negotiate a new pricing, and they lowered it to $150 for 1gb internet that is still not working.(Their current promotion for new customers is $40 for the gig internet) When I decided to cancel due to the high price and broken tech, they refused to honor any credits for the months of outages. It feels like they are fining me for leaving the service. ​If you are in the Lehigh Valley, stay away. They would rather lose a loyal customer for over 4 years than fix their equipment or offer a fair market rate.
